| void shci_user_evt_proc(void) |
| { |
| TL_EvtPacket_t *phcievtbuffer; |
| tSHCI_UserEvtRxParam UserEvtRxParam; |
| |
| /** |
| * Up to release version v1.2.0, a while loop was implemented to read out events from the queue as long as |
| * it is not empty. However, in a bare metal implementation, this leads to calling in a "blocking" mode |
| * shci_user_evt_proc() as long as events are received without giving the opportunity to run other tasks |
| * in the background. |
| * From now, the events are reported one by one. When it is checked there is still an event pending in the queue, |
| * a request to the user is made to call again shci_user_evt_proc(). |
| * This gives the opportunity to the application to run other background tasks between each event. |
| */ |
| |
| /** |
| * It is more secure to use LST_remove_head()/LST_insert_head() compare to LST_get_next_node()/LST_remove_node() |
| * in case the user overwrite the header where the next/prev pointers are located |
| */ |
| if((LST_is_empty(&SHciAsynchEventQueue) == FALSE) && (SHCI_TL_UserEventFlow != SHCI_TL_UserEventFlow_Disable)) |
| { |
| LST_remove_head ( &SHciAsynchEventQueue, (tListNode **)&phcievtbuffer ); |
| |
| OutputEvtTrace(phcievtbuffer); |
| |
| if (shciContext.UserEvtRx != NULL) |
| { |
| UserEvtRxParam.pckt = phcievtbuffer; |
| UserEvtRxParam.status = SHCI_TL_UserEventFlow_Enable; |
| shciContext.UserEvtRx((void *)&UserEvtRxParam); |
| SHCI_TL_UserEventFlow = UserEvtRxParam.status; |
| } |
| else |
| { |
| SHCI_TL_UserEventFlow = SHCI_TL_UserEventFlow_Enable; |
| } |
| |
| if(SHCI_TL_UserEventFlow != SHCI_TL_UserEventFlow_Disable) |
| { |
| TL_MM_EvtDone( phcievtbuffer ); |
| } |
| else |
| { |
| /** |
| * put back the event in the queue |
| */ |
| LST_insert_head ( &SHciAsynchEventQueue, (tListNode *)phcievtbuffer ); |
| } |
| } |
| |
| if((LST_is_empty(&SHciAsynchEventQueue) == FALSE) && (SHCI_TL_UserEventFlow != SHCI_TL_UserEventFlow_Disable)) |
| { |
| shci_notify_asynch_evt((void*) &SHciAsynchEventQueue); |
| } |
| |
| |
| return; |
| } |
